Alum: I am an alum of MTRHS. I thought that the school prepared me very well for college in the humanities, however could have done more to prepare me for college STEM classes. The small size of the school made it so there was not always a large variety of classes offered, but it was nice having small class sizes because the teachers were able to pay more attention to each individual student. Personally, I was able to build some very positive relationships with my teachers. The school does not have particularly strong athletics but often the environment on the sports teams is very positive and encouraging even if the level isn’t high. The administration at times was difficult to deal with, sometimes seeming unreasonable, but they did make an effort to listen to the voices of students which is very important in my opinion. Like any other school, Mohawk has its flaws, but overall, I had a positive experience there.... Read 33 reviews
